The United Kingdom solar power market size reached 950.18 MW in 2023. The market is projected to grow at a CAGR of 4.5% between 2024 and 2032, reaching a volume of around 1417.37 MW by 2032.
In 2022, solar and wind energy accounted for 40% of electricity generation in the UK. |
In 2023, the UK’s total solar capacity reached 15 gigawatts (GW). |
By 2035, the UK government aims to increase the country's solar capacity by five-fold. |
Solar power functions by transforming thermal energy from the sun into electricity. Solar power is a clean and infinite source of energy that produces zero harmful greenhouse gas emissions. One of the most crucial advantages of using solar energy is that it eliminates the use of fossil fuels. Over 1 million roofs in the UK had installed solar panels by 2020. It is believed that by 2030, 20% of the United Kingdom’s electricity generation will be through solar power.
Rising electricity prices due to volatile fossil fuel costs, inflation, and geopolitical tensions, coupled with the growing adoption of renewable energy, are aiding the United Kingdom solar energy market. Advancements and developments in better storage technology are also stimulating the United Kingdom solar power market growth. With the decline in the cost of energy storage, many households and businesses are adopting solar battery storage systems as they offer enhanced reliability and flexibility.
Growing demand for renewable energy, decreasing solar panel costs, advancements in solar panel technologies, and technological advancements and innovations are positively influencing the United Kingdom solar power market growth
Date | Event |
Jan 30th 2024 | Sunsave was awarded £2M by the UK government, supporting the launch of the UK’s first solar subscription model, Sunsave Plus, aimed at enhancing the accessibility of solar power in UK households. |
Dec 7th 2023 | Sonnedix Power Holdings Ltd started the construction of five ground-mounted solar farms with a combined capacity of 300 MW in the UK to produce 300,000 MWh of clean electricity annually by 2025. |
Aug 4th 2023 | Octopus Renewables Infrastructure Trust (ORIT) announced an investment of up to GBP 2 million for establishing UK development focused on solar and battery storage. |
Jun 13th 2023 | The UK government announced an investment of GBP 4.3 million to fund the development of space-based solar panels to provide 10GW of electricity by 2050. |

The implementation of multiple initiatives and policies by the UK government to encourage the adoption of renewable energy sources is aiding the United Kingdom solar power market expansion. For instance, policies like Feed-in Tariffs and Renewable Heat introduced by the UK government have encouraged businesses and homeowners to adopt alternative renewable energy systems.
The United Kingdom aims to achieve a fully decarbonised power system by 2035 and a five-fold increase in the deployment of solar generation by 2035. Hence, companies across the United Kingdom are partnering to advance the development and functionality of solar power systems. For instance, in May 2023, Enso Energy and Cero Generation launched a 49.9 MW solar plant which is the UK’s first PV solar array to directly feed electricity to the transmission network.

The residential sector to dominate the United Kingdom solar power market share in the forecast period, aided by the rising concerns regarding energy crisis
In the residential sector, solar panels are increasingly deployed to lower monthly utility bills, enhance home value, and reduce greenhouse gas emissions. As per Solar Energy UK, in 2023, over 50,700 solar arrays were installed between January and March in households in the UK, driven by the looming energy crisis, rising electricity costs, and growing awareness regarding the benefits of solar panels.
The increasing launches of residential solar marketplaces in the country are also propelling the United Kingdom solar power market expansion. For instance, in February 2023, Otovo, a European residential solar marketplace, launched its operations in the UK to provide a platform for customers to receive personalised insights regarding the benefits of switching to solar power.
Besides, solar power systems are being used by different industries, including agriculture, chemical, textile, cement, and steel, among others, to reduce carbon footprints. Different organisations in the UK, including Bristol City Council and Bristol University, have pledged to achieve net zero carbon by 2030.
Increasing attempts by businesses to surge the deployment of solar panels in industrial and commercial sectors are positively influencing the United Kingdom solar power market development. In March 2023, Macquarie Energy Leasing launched a new rooftop solar business in Great Britain to fund, install, and maintain solar PV systems in commercial and industrial sites.
In the forecast period, the installation of solar panels in commercial sites like schools, car parks, and warehouses is expected to increase amid the rising demand for clean energy and the government’s target to increase solar capacity by nearly fivefold to 70GW by 2035.
